- I have been in contact with the local Animal Warden who does not believe this Dog to have been stolen. Contact has been made via the old chip details to the previous owner who sold the dog to persons unknown (he cannot recall names) so it appears the microchip details have never been updated.

- Thank you for taking the time to list this found dog and ensuring the safety of the dog.
Please ensure that you notify your local Dog Warden and the local Police Station - in Scotland you MUST inform your local Police Station and if possible contact the Dog Warden also.
The found dog may have a Microchip or a Tattoo - please have the dog scanned and checked for a tattoo at a vet's so that owners may be contacted as soon as possible.
Please check on our Missing pages in case the Found dog has been registered as missing with us.
If possible please add a photo as this greatly assists our work in matching Found dogs with Missing dogs.
